PER CURIAM.
Erik Jon Payne was charged with and pled guilty to first degree arson, I.C. § 18-802, for setting fire to the home of his elderly grandparents. The district court sentenced Payne to a unified term of seventeen years, with seven years determinate. Payne appeals, contending that the district court abused its discretion by imposing an excessive sentence.
